Tehachapi Senior Manor is an apartment complex located at 544 W E Street in Tehachapi, California. It is designed for senior citizens aged 55 and above, offering comfortable and affordable housing options.

The Tehachapi Railroad Depot is a historic train station that showcases the rich railroading history of the area. Visitors can explore exhibits featuring railroad memorabilia, and enjoy scenic views of trains coming through the famous Tehachapi Loop. The depot often hosts special events and serves as a great spot for both train enthusiasts and families.

The Tehachapi Wind Farm is one of the largest wind farms in the world and an impressive sight to behold. Visitors can take guided tours to learn about renewable energy and how wind power is harnessed. The unique landscape dotted with wind turbines provides a great backdrop for photography and learning about sustainable practices.
